"Deadly Cold Front Sweeps Across Storm-Battered South and Northeast US"

TL;DR Summary
Brutally cold weather and inclement conditions continue to affect the US, with wind chills as low as minus 30 degrees Fahrenheit expected in several states. Storms have caused widespread damage, including water main breaks in Memphis, leading to a city-wide boil water advisory, and power outages in Oregon. The severe weather has been linked to at least 55 deaths and has prompted warnings of dangerous black ice on roads. Emergency measures, such as halting elective surgeries and repairing infrastructure, are being taken across the affected regions.
